diff options
| author | Marc Vertes <mvertes@free.fr> | 2021-02-03 19:10:53 +0100 |
|---|---|---|
| committer | Marc Vertes <mvertes@free.fr> | 2021-02-03 19:10:53 +0100 |
| commit | 9acfd93f1b19ac6bd985efb3b379f97c85833aad (patch) | |
| tree | 1efd70e1d14f930633a110e39d0f4695c4d3b3d3 | |
| parent | df0534903b2034f1f3bd563033eeb0cfdccfe518 (diff) | |
update, switch to plexplex
| -rw-r--r-- | .bashrc | 3 | ||||
| -rw-r--r-- | .config/i3/config | 5 | ||||
| -rw-r--r-- | .i3status.conf | 18 | ||||
| -rwxr-xr-x | bin/byo | 6 |
4 files changed, 22 insertions, 10 deletions
@@ -128,3 +128,6 @@ unset base # Display git status in prompt . ~/.bash-powerline.sh # export PS1='; ' + +# load Nix config files (aka auto-completion etc.) +export XDG_DATA_DIRS="$HOME/.nix-profile/share:${XDG_DATA_DIRS:-/usr/local/share:/usr/share}" diff --git a/.config/i3/config b/.config/i3/config index 48c461c..cb73005 100644 --- a/.config/i3/config +++ b/.config/i3/config @@ -123,6 +123,9 @@ bindsym $mod+End exec --no-startup-id playerctl stop bindsym $mod+Next exec --no-startup-id playerctl next bindsym $mod+Prior exec --no-startup-id playerctl previous +# Suspend +bindsym $mod+Pause exec --no-startup-id systemctl suspend + # Screen shot bindSym --release Print exec --no-startup-id shot @@ -263,5 +266,5 @@ bindsym $mod+less move workspace to output left bar { # status_command LANG=fr_FR.UTF-8 i3status status_command i3status - tray_output primary +# tray_output primary } diff --git a/.i3status.conf b/.i3status.conf index 87656f8..a132f12 100644 --- a/.i3status.conf +++ b/.i3status.conf @@ -14,15 +14,16 @@ general { order += "read_file hostname" #order += "ipv6" -order += "wireless _first_" -#order += "ethernet _first_" -order += "battery all" +#order += "wireless _first_" +order += "ethernet _first_" +#order += "battery all" order += "disk /" #order += "disk /boot" order += "cpu_usage" #order += "load" order += "memory" order += "cpu_temperature 0" +#order += "cpu_temperature 1" order += "tztime local" read_file hostname { @@ -91,10 +92,13 @@ memory { } cpu_temperature 0 { - format = "🌡%degrees °C" - #path = "/sys/class/hwmon/hwmon0/temp1_input" - #path = "/sys/class/hwmon/hwmon7/temp1_input" - path = "/sys/class/hwmon/hwmon6/temp1_input" + format = "CPU 🌡%degrees °C" + path = "/sys/class/hwmon/hwmon1/temp1_input" +} + +cpu_temperature 1 { + format = "GPU 🌡%degrees °C" + path = "/sys/class/hwmon/hwmon2/temp1_input" } tztime local { @@ -2,7 +2,7 @@ # Backup to yoda [ "$USER" = root ] || exec sudo "$0" "$@" -usage='Usage: byo [-cdk] +usage='Usage: byo [-cdk] [/dev/sda2] Backup local disk to yoda external disk. Options: @@ -19,10 +19,12 @@ while getopts :Ccdk opt; do done shift $((OPTIND - 1)) +dev=$1 yoda_uuid='8c463221-6bb7-414e-9060-c9570bb3a6bb' +[ "$dev" ] || dev=$(blkid --uuid "$yoda_uuid") dest=/mnt/backup/$(hostname) -[ -b /dev/mapper/yoda ] && noclose=1 || cryptsetup open "$(blkid --uuid "$yoda_uuid")" yoda +[ -b /dev/mapper/yoda ] && noclose=1 || cryptsetup open "$dev" yoda findmnt /dev/mapper/yoda /mnt >/dev/null && noumount=1 || mount /dev/mapper/yoda /mnt time backup -v -d "$dest" [ ! "$optC" ] || backup -v -d "$dest" clean |
